Description
Following on from SEVEN and FIGHT CLUB, director David Fincher and Brad Pitt team up for a third time with this adaptation of a F. Scott Fitzgerald short story. Pitt plays a man who is born 80 years old, but instead of aging, he grows young. Oscar winner Cate Blanchett co-stars, along with Taraji P. Henson and Tilda Swinton.

Credits
Producer:Cean Chaffin, Frank Marshall, Kathleen Kennedy
Score Composer:Alexandre Desplat

Editorial Reviews
A sprawling, enthralling movie
Time Magazine (04/30/2009)

Aptly for a film so concerned with time, BUTTON is 13 minutes shy of three hours and just flies by. If this is Fincher selling out, can he sell out more often please?
Empire (04/30/2009)

Superbly made and winningly acted by Brad Pitt in his most impressive outing to date
Hollywood Reporter (04/30/2009)

Above all, THE CURIOUS CASE OF BENJAMIN BUTTON is a triumph of technique
New York Times (04/30/2009)

Naturally, Pitt and Blanchett are outstanding. Fincher's meticulous attention to detail is unerring, down to the light fixtures
Premiere (04/30/2009)

David Fincher's fable about a man who gets younger as the world grows older is a technical marvel... The make-up and special effects are sensational
The Times (04/30/2009)

This odd, epic tale of a man who ages backwards is presented in an impeccable classical manner, every detail tended to with fastidious devotion... An historic achievement, a masterful piece of cinema
Variety (04/30/2009)
